Hydrogen passivation effect on the conversion efficiency of Si solar cells by low-energy proton implantation

We fabricated Si solar cell by hydrogen implantation with low energy.

We examine changes in the energy level and the ion concentration.

Decreasing energy will increase cell quality if the concentration is same.

Decreasing concentration will increase cell quality if the energy is same.

Implantation effects depend on the surface passivation about cell efficiency improvement.
